In today's fast-paced software development landscape, ensuring the reliability and stability of applications is crucial for businesses to stay ahead of the competition. One effective way to achieve this is by automating integration tests using Selenium, a popular open-source tool. The Certificate in Automating Integration Tests with Selenium is a highly sought-after credential that equips professionals with the skills to design and implement automated testing frameworks. In this blog post, we'll delve into the practical applications and real-world case studies of this certification, highlighting its benefits and value in the industry.
Section 1: Enhancing Test Efficiency and Accuracy
One of the primary advantages of automating integration tests with Selenium is the significant reduction in testing time and effort. By leveraging Selenium's capabilities, testers can create automated test scripts that can be executed repeatedly, freeing up time for more complex and high-value tasks. For instance, a leading e-commerce company used Selenium to automate its integration testing, resulting in a 70% reduction in testing time and a 90% decrease in test-related defects. This not only improved the overall quality of the application but also enabled the company to release new features and updates more quickly, giving them a competitive edge in the market.
Section 2: Real-World Case Studies and Industry Applications
Several organizations have successfully implemented automated integration testing using Selenium, achieving remarkable results. For example, a prominent financial services company used Selenium to automate its testing of web applications, resulting in a 50% reduction in testing costs and a 25% increase in testing coverage. Another example is a healthcare technology firm that leveraged Selenium to automate its testing of mobile applications, achieving a 40% reduction in testing time and a 30% decrease in test-related defects. These case studies demonstrate the versatility and effectiveness of Selenium in various industries and applications.
Section 3: Advanced Techniques and Best Practices
To get the most out of the Certificate in Automating Integration Tests with Selenium, it's essential to stay up-to-date with advanced techniques and best practices. One such technique is the use of page object models, which enables testers to create more maintainable and scalable test scripts. Another best practice is to integrate Selenium with other testing tools and frameworks, such as Appium and TestNG, to create a comprehensive testing ecosystem. By adopting these advanced techniques and best practices, professionals can take their automated testing skills to the next level and deliver high-quality applications that meet the evolving needs of businesses and users.
Section 4: Career Opportunities and Future Prospects
The demand for professionals with expertise in automating integration tests with Selenium is on the rise, driven by the growing need for efficient and reliable software testing. The Certificate in Automating Integration Tests with Selenium can open up exciting career opportunities in software testing, quality assurance, and DevOps. With this certification, professionals can transition into roles such as test automation engineer, quality assurance engineer, or DevOps engineer, commanding higher salaries and greater job satisfaction. As the software development landscape continues to evolve, the skills and knowledge gained from this certification will remain highly relevant, ensuring a bright future for professionals in this field.
In conclusion, the Certificate in Automating Integration Tests with Selenium is a highly valuable credential that offers a wide range of practical applications and real-world benefits. By mastering the skills and techniques taught in this certification, professionals can enhance test efficiency and accuracy, achieve remarkable results in various industries and applications, and stay up-to-date with advanced techniques and best practices. With its numerous career opportunities and future prospects, this certification is an excellent investment for anyone looking to succeed in the software testing and quality assurance landscape.